Protein Function The role of SDR42E1 in the regulation of cholesterol metabolism in the maintenance of connective tissue and sexual maturation in humans.
Biochemical Properties This is an enzyme formed by a 3 beta-hydroxysteroid dehydrogenase (3β-HSD) domain and two transmembrane domains.The variant is predicted to affect the highly conserved arginine residue at position 154 within the catalytic 3b-HSD domain, located between the active site at position 152 and the binding site at position 156.
Significance in milk major candidate genes for causing the yellow fat colour, based on their genomic locations in the fat colour quantitative trait loci (QTL) and their roles in the metabolism of β-carotene.which converts trans-retinol to another form of vitamin A, trans-retinal, the rate-limiting step in the production of the most potent vitamin A derivative, retinoic acid.
